March 4, 2011: On March 2, 2011 the Ministry of Education announced the locations of Full-day Early Learning Kindergarten programs for the third year of implementation. The Halton District School Board received approval to provide the program in 19 additional schools for the 2012-2013 school year. In order to address the capital costs associated with the implementation of this program, the Ministry of Education has approved $13,084,581 in additional capital funding to be used for additions and renovations.
The approved Year 3 (2012-2013) school sites are:
Burlington: Bruce T. Lindley Public School
Florence Meares Public School
Glenview Public School
John T. Tuck Public School
Maplehurst Public School
Paul A. Fisher Public School
Ryerson Public School
Halton Hills: Harrison Public School
Joseph Gibbons Public School
Park Public School
Silver Creek Public School
Milton: Chris Hadfield Public School
Martin Street Public School
Robert Baldwin Public School
Oakville: Cpt R. Wilson Public School
Eastview Public School
Gladys Speers Public School
Post’s Corners Public School
River Oaks Public School
“The Halton District School Board is pleased to receive word that financial support for the program and for facility renewal will be forthcoming from the Ministry to allow the Board to expand the number of schools offering the full-day kindergarten program,” says David Euale, Director of Education for the Halton District School Board.
Currently, in the first year of implementation, the board offers the program in 11 schools. In Year 2 of implementation two more schools will be added bringing the total to 13. With the addition of 19 schools in Year 3, the Halton District School Board will offer the full-day kindergarten in 32 schools – nearly half of its elementary schools.
